¿Qué es un CDN y cuáles son sus ventajas?
Una CDN (Red de Entrega de Contenido) optimiza la entrega de contenido web a través de servidores distribuidos, mejorando la velocidad, la seguridad y la resistencia a ataques DDoS.
CDN (Red de Entrega de Contenido) es un conjunto de servidores distribuidos geográficamente diseñados para almacenar en caché el contenido y entregarlo de manera eficiente a los usuarios. Típicamente estructurada como un clúster, una CDN permite la transferencia rápida de datos estáticos necesarios para cargar páginas web, así como otros elementos multimedia, incluidos archivos JS, HTML, imágenes y videos.
Un CDN correctamente configurado puede proteger sitios web contra DDoS (ataques de Denegación de Servicio Distribuida), reduciendo su impacto en la funcionalidad del proyecto. Al distribuir el tráfico a múltiples servidores, un CDN puede absorber y dispersar el gran volumen de solicitudes generadas por un ataque DDoS, minimizando el riesgo de sobrecargar el servidor principal.
Además, muchos CDNs ofrecen funciones de seguridad adicionales, como el filtrado de tráfico malicioso, el bloqueo de direcciones IP sospechosas y el monitoreo continuo de actividades para detectar y prevenir otros tipos de ciberataques.
Las CDN son compatibles con una amplia gama de plataformas y tecnologías web, lo que permite su fácil integración en diversas infraestructuras o paneles. Muchas plataformas ofrecen herramientas avanzadas de análisis e informes, lo que permite el monitoreo del rendimiento y la seguridad, proporcionando así datos útiles para la optimización continua del sitio web.
Entre las plataformas de CDN más populares se encuentran: CloudFlare, Fastly, Quic, Amazon CloudFront, Google Cloud CDN.